The 3 coaches, covering 15 years, prior to Joe Tiller at Purdue, went a combined 54-107.
Joe Tiller went 87-62 at Purdue over 11 seasons.
Since his retirement, Purdue has gone 35-73 over 10+ seasons.
Now that is a coach. Didn't just bring a perennial loser up to .500, he brought them a B1G championship and a Rose Bowl.
